Shoulder. Coloured X-ray of a healthy shoulder joint. The joint is a ball-and-socket joint,with the ball (lower right) of the upper arm bone (humerus) fitting into the socket (centre left) of the shoulder blade (scapula). Above these,at upper left,is part of the collarbone (clavicle),which supports the arm. This joint allows rotation and movement in any direction,unlike the hinge joints of the knees and elbows | |
